⚠️ Important: Beware of Fake Links & Scams
When searching for "Naruto Shippuden Tamil Telegram Link," you will encounter scams. Here is how to stay safe:
- Bypass Links: If you click a link and it asks you to join five other random channels, visit a betting site, or fill out a survey to "verify you are human," close it immediately. These are scams to generate ad revenue, and the file usually does not exist.
- Check File Size: An episode of Naruto Shippuden (dubbed) should be around 150MB to 300MB (compressed) or 700MB+ (HD). If you see a file size of 2MB or 10MB, it is likely a virus or a text file containing spam.
- No "Unofficial" Apps: Never download an ".apk" file from a Telegram channel claiming to be a "Modded Netflix" or "Free Anime App." These often contain malware.
